Ay man, you gotta handle that situation carefully. Blowing her off hard could just make you look like a jerk. Instead, I'd say something like:
"I understand you just see me as a friend, but for me there was potential for something more. While I'd love to still be in your life, being 'just friends' might be confusing or hurt more than help right now as I'm still developing feelings. I think the best thing is if we take some space and see where things go down the road, once these feelings pass. You're an amazing girl and I don't want things to get awkward. I just need to do what's best for my own heart."
That way you're respectful, honest about your feelings, but not rude or demanding about not wanting to be friends. It leaves the door open possibly later IF you actually end up over her.
For now, keeping your distance is key as you get over it. Focus on yourself and maybe even see other girls. Don't blow up her phone or be desperate - she'll respect you more if you can handle it with grace.
